After Dan and my Nile River cruise last April ended in Aswan, Egypt, we flew from Aswan to Cairo to end our trip sightseeing around Cairo and of course, visiting the Great Egyptian Pyramids! Arriving in Cairo after spending a week in small towns was a bit of a wake-up and an interesting way to end our trip. Many people we spoke with on our trip, both tourists and Egyptians, advised that Cairo would be our least favorite place in Egypt, and categorized it as a dirty, dangerous, sprawling city. We didn’t find this to be the case AT ALL and actually had a ton of fun in Cairo! That being said, it is a CRAZY HUGE city with a million things happening at once. This post talks about what we did in Cairo and our experience in the city in 2019 (pre-COVID)!
